Leonardo AW139M wins Colombian presidential deal

Colombia the new presidential transport helicopter of the Republic of Colombia will be an AW139 supplied by Italian aerospace firm Leonardo in the second quarter of this year, the company confirmed on January 11.

The Colombian Air Force selected the type on August 14 last year (see Leonardo AW139 is new Colombian Presidential helicopter, October, p22) and will operate it in a very very important person (VVIP)-configuration with eight seats. In the head of state role it will be fitted with a self-defence countermeasures system.

The Colombian Air Force is the first military customer of the type in the country.

Leonardo said: “The AW139M military variant is also being proposed by Leonardo to respond to the multirole requirements of the air force, army, national police and navy in Colombia.”
